“Threads of light” is Eventstellar’s fifth single and the second official release from their debut full-length album Strangelet. Originally released on May 30, 2017 and set for re-release on May 30, 2025, it was produced by Manley Brown with additional production assistance by Rúnar Sigurðsson.
The recording was engineered by Sōun Kanda, mixed by Einar Solheim with assistance from Cian Solheim and mastered by Thor Linnane. Recorded from February to April 2017 at Skógafoss Studio in Reykjavik and The Warehouse Zone in Dublin.
This single continues Eventstellar’s journey into the unseen structure of the universe, reflecting on the delicate threads that bind galaxies, gravity and human meaning. It unfolds across three interconnected tracks, each exploring different dimensions of cosmic interconnection:
Threads of light opens the single with a meditation on the invisible filaments of the universe—the cosmic web that holds space and matter together. The lyrics speak of mystery and grace: “We’re held by hands we’ll never sight.” Through melodic swells and atmospheric textures, the song captures the elegance of the forces that move through the void.
Laniakea is named after the immense super-cluster that contains our Milky Way—a boundless region where galaxies flow along gravitational currents. The song captures the vastness of this celestial domain through slow-building dynamics and poetic lyricism: “A cosmic web, a boundless sea / The great unknown, it’s calling me.” It is a sonic map of belonging and insignificance on a universal scale.
Laniakea (Kosmic Version) reimagines the original song with a more ambient and immersive approach. This version drifts like starlight over water, infusing the piece with a tranquil, oceanic quality that blurs the boundary between sea and sky, space and self.
